What is a satellite draw-verification report?
An independent evidence document comparing dated commercial satellite captures of one parcel against the progress a borrower claims in a draw request. Delivered in 24–48 hours. Visible exterior work only — not interiors, workmanship, permits, or lien status.

Lenders verify draws with an independent third-party inspector scoring percent-complete, then fund the lesser of claimed and verified. On remote sites the fallback is borrower photos — the weakest control in the file. Where a satellite pre-screen fits, and when you still send an inspector.
